Discover the Beauty of Seascape, Regatta at Villers by Gustave Caillebotte
Artistic Context: The Impressionist Movement and Caillebotte's Role
Understanding Impressionism: A Shift in Artistic Expression
Impressionism emerged in the late 19th century as a revolutionary art movement. Artists sought to capture fleeting moments and the effects of light on their subjects. This style emphasized spontaneity and the beauty of everyday life, moving away from traditional techniques and subjects.Gustave Caillebotte: The Innovative Visionary
Gustave Caillebotte was a key figure in the Impressionist movement, known for his unique perspective and technical skill. Unlike many of his contemporaries, he often focused on urban scenes and the bourgeois lifestyle. His innovative approach combined realism with impressionistic techniques, making his work stand out.Seascape, Regatta at Villers: A Reflection of Caillebotte's Style
In "Seascape, Regatta at Villers," Caillebotte captures a vibrant scene of leisure and nature. The painting showcases his ability to blend detailed realism with the soft, atmospheric qualities of Impressionism. This artwork reflects his fascination with the interplay of light, water, and human activity, making it a quintessential example of his style.Visual Elements: An In-Depth Analysis of Seascape, Regatta at Villers
Color Palette: The Harmony of Blues and Greens
The color palette of "Seascape, Regatta at Villers" is dominated by soothing blues and vibrant greens. These colors evoke the tranquility of the sea and the lushness of the coastal landscape. Caillebotte's use of color creates a sense of harmony and invites viewers to immerse themselves in the scene.Composition: Balancing Nature and Human Activity
Caillebotte expertly balances the natural elements with human presence in this painting. The composition draws the eye across the canvas, from the sailboats gliding on the water to the figures enjoying their day at the beach. This balance highlights the connection between humanity and nature, a central theme in Caillebotte's work.Brushwork Techniques: Capturing Movement and Light
Caillebotte's brushwork in "Seascape, Regatta at Villers" is both dynamic and fluid. He employs short, quick strokes to convey the movement of the water and the sails. This technique captures the essence of a breezy day by the sea, allowing viewers to feel the energy of the moment.Thematic Exploration: Nature, Leisure, and Human Connection
Leisure Activities: Sailing and Social Interaction
The painting depicts leisure activities, particularly sailing, which was a popular pastime among the Parisian elite. Caillebotte captures the joy of social interaction as people gather by the shore, enjoying the beauty of the day. This theme of leisure reflects the changing social dynamics of 19th-century France.Nature's Role: The Sea as a Living Entity
In "Seascape, Regatta at Villers," the sea is portrayed as a vibrant, living entity. Caillebotte's depiction of the waves and the sky emphasizes the beauty and power of nature. This connection to the natural world invites viewers to appreciate the serenity and majesty of the coastal landscape.Human Emotion: Joy and Serenity in the Outdoors
The painting evokes feelings of joy and serenity. The figures in the artwork appear relaxed and content, embodying the pleasure of spending time outdoors. Caillebotte's ability to capture these emotions enhances the viewer's experience, making them feel a part of the scene.Historical Significance: The Context of 19th Century France
Villers: A Coastal Retreat for the Parisian Elite
Villers was a popular coastal retreat for the Parisian elite during the late 19th century. This picturesque location attracted artists and socialites alike, providing a backdrop for leisure and artistic inspiration. Caillebotte's choice of setting reflects the lifestyle of the bourgeoisie and their appreciation for nature.Art and Society: The Influence of the Bourgeoisie
The bourgeoisie played a significant role in shaping the art world of the 19th century. Their patronage allowed artists like Caillebotte to explore new themes and techniques. This painting serves as a testament to the social dynamics of the time, highlighting the connection between art and society.Caillebotte's Legacy: Impact on Future Generations of Artists
Gustave Caillebotte's innovative approach influenced many future artists. His unique blend of realism and Impressionism paved the way for new artistic movements.
